  • Abstract
    This study investigated the input-to-state stability (ISS) and integral ISS (iISS) of nonlinear systems and discovered new sufficient conditions for them. These conditions are more relaxed than others in that they employ an indefinite Lyapunov function rather than a negative definite one. Thus, a nonlinear time-varying system satisfying them has uniform asymptotic stability. Two numerical examples show their effectiveness and advantages.
